Braised cabbage and leek with steamed salmon
Prep. 15 min
Total 45 min
4 portions
Ingredients
-
water500 g
-
leek cut into thin slices, white part only100 g
-
Savoy cabbage cut into thin slices (approx. 300 g)½
-
fresh skinless, boneless salmon fillets (approx. 110 g each)4
-
salt plus an extra 1-2 pinches to season¼ tsp
-
ground black pepper plus an extra 1-2 pinches to season¼ tsp
-
lemon plus extra slices to garnish4 slices
-
garlic cloves3
-
extra virgin olive oil15 g
-
lean bacon cut into pieces (1 cm)80 g
-
pouring (whipping) cream100 g
-
nutmeg1 - 2 pinches
-
fresh dill to garnish (optional)
